Boarding Sozo from the aft swim platform, you walk up one of two sets of curved stairs leading to spacious cockpit. Once there, you can go up two more steps to either the starboard or port side decks that leads to the bow. There is a large hatch that opens to the lazarette and engine room, there is also a ladder that leads up to the flybridge.
You enter the salon through a large double sliding door that completely opens the aft end of the salon area. The first thing you notice is the quality of the beautiful teak woodwork and the parkay flooring that extends throughout the entire living area of the boat’s interior. Forward of the salon and two steps up is the well-equipped lower helm to starboard and the open, functional galley to port.
Down six steps is the main companionway that leads to a guest stateroom with queen-sized berth to port, and another guest stateroom with two twin berths to starboard. The roomy guest head is to port and forward of the guest staterooms.
Further down towards the bow you will enter the master stateroom that features a queen-sized island berth with ample storage and four opening port holes that provide plenty of light and ventilation. The master ensuite head is to starboard and features a very nice private space to refresh and get ready for a day cruising.
The salon features a double sliding door entrance from the cockpit with large side windows that open to provide plenty of light and fresh air. It also features two large recliners with a table between, a comfortable loveseat, 32” flat-screen TV, Alpine AM/FM/CD stereo with speakers, Starlink internet and Heat/AC controls.
The lower helm station features full instrumentation for monitoring the engines, the 12v/110 breaker panels and a Northern Lights generator control panel with full instrumentation and start/stop capabilities. It also has a Xantrax smart battery/inverter monitoring system, Victron Energy smart battery monitoring system. Naiad Stabilizer System control panel. Sidepower bow thruster controls, Tank Watch monitoring system, Fireboy engine monitoring system with auto shutdown, Bennett trim tab controls and a Horizon Spektrum marine radio.
The galley features a Vitrifrigo 8.1 cubic feet 12v/110 refrigerator/freezer, GE four-burner electric induction cooktop, Sharp microwave/convection oven and a large double stainless-steel sink with Corian countertops.
Guest stateroom 1 is located on the port side of the companionway and features a queen-sized berth with 3 drawer night stand, 21” flat-screen TV with DVD player, Heat/AC Controls, large hanging locker, two port windows that open and 12v/USB charging outlets.
Guest stateroom 2 is located on the starboard side of the companionway and features 2 twin-sized berths, large storage cabinet and drawers, two port windows that open and a Splendid washer/dryer combo.
The guest head is forward of the staterooms on the port side and features a large, stainless steel sink with Corian countertops and storage underneath, a medicine cabinet with mirror, Raritan Vacuflush toilet with storage cabinet overhead and a large stall shower with shower door.
The master stateroom is in the bow of the vessel and features a queen-sized island berth, 32” flat-screen TV, 2 large hanging lockers, 2 under cabinet storage areas, 4 large drawers under the bed and four port windows that open for lots of fresh air while sleeping.
The master head is ensuite on the starboard side and features a large, stainless steel sink with Corian countertops and storage underneath, a medicine cabinet with mirror, Raritan Vacuflush toilet with storage cabinet overhead and a large stall shower with shower door.
The flybridge features a large open area with full canvas and isinglass enclosure, double-wide helm bench seat, a single passenger seat, and a large cushioned bench seat at the aft end of the flybridge area.
The upper helm station features a Garmin GPSMAP 1243xsv 12” touchscreen chart plotter with a Garmin GMR 18 HD+ radar dome, Garmin GHC20 Reactor 40 Hydraulic Corepack Autopilot, two Flowscan engine monitoring systems, Fireboy engine room monitoring system, Sidepower bow thruster controls, Bennett trim tab controls, Ritchie compass, LifeSling overboard system and an Icon M330 marine radio.
This vessel is powered by twin Volvo Penta TAMD 73P-A diesel engines that produce 430hp each, they are paired with Twin Disc MG 507-A1 transmissions and three blade Nibral 26 ½ ” x 28” propellers. The engine room also features a Racor In-Line fuel filter system and a Naiad Van Dusen & Meyer 35” x 21” stabilization system.
Underway, power is supplied by a Northern Lights 9kw diesel generator. There is also 1850 watts of solar panels above the flybridge that supplies a large battery bank and a Xantrex Freedom 100amp/2000 watt Inverter/charger. The shore power can be supplied by either a 125 Volt, 30 Amp Receptacle or a 250 Volt, 50 Amp Receptacle.
The aft end of the vessel has a large swim platform with boarding ladder and dual side steps leading up to the cockpit area. It features SeaDeck flooring, a Magma Stainless Steel one-burner propane cooktop and a Magma Stainless Steel grill with propane fuel system for both.
